When I … WebOne of the most important modern functions of zoos is supporting international breeding programmes, particularly for endangered species. In the wild, some of the rarest species have difficulty in finding mates and breeding, and they might also be threatened by poachers, loss of their habitat and predators.

In the wild, as well as in human care, rhinos will often rub their horns on trees, rocks, or other objects. If you look closely at a rhino’s horn you will often see the fraying or chipping that are signs of this kind of rubbing.
